Output 38585d17d362bf4e0108a6000100a6dcab5db39b271afff2f97ffa91e93bd9ea:0

value
26849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ebb7b2560145650384e419fd43d108f1825e87 OP_EQUAL
address
3QPBt4WFGCMuLyYjmRnRjevjQbdm7vWko6
transaction
38585d17d362bf4e0108a6000100a6dcab5db39b271afff2f97ffa91e93bd9ea
spent
true